Check Engine Light Diagnostics at Joe's Auto & Tire

When your check engine light comes on, it means your vehicle’s onboard computer has detected a problem that should be checked. Sometimes the cause is minor, but in other cases it can point to a more serious issue affecting drivability, fuel economy, emissions, or engine performance. At Joe's Auto & Tire, we provide check engine light diagnostics in Rochester and Winona, MN to help identify the real cause and recommend the right repair.

Modern vehicles rely on onboard computers, sensors, and control modules to monitor engine operation, emissions systems, ignition performance, fuel delivery, and other important functions. When the check engine light turns on, the vehicle stores trouble codes and system data that can help point toward the problem. However, a code alone does not always tell the full story.

At Joe's Auto & Tire , our technicians perform check engine light diagnostics, code scanning, system testing, and engine performance diagnosis based on the symptoms and the vehicle’s condition. Depending on what we find, the problem may involve a loose gas cap, ignition issue, engine misfire, oxygen sensor, EVAP system leak, catalytic converter concern, fuel system problem, or another engine control issue.

Because a code scan is only the starting point, proper diagnosis matters. Reading a stored code can help narrow down the system involved, but additional testing is often needed to confirm the actual cause and the right repair. Our team helps drivers in Rochester, Winona, and throughout Southeast Minnesota identify the real reason the check engine light is on so the problem is diagnosed correctly the first time.

Check Engine Light FAQs

Why did my check engine light come on?

A check engine light can come on for many different reasons, including a loose gas cap, failing sensor, ignition problem, engine misfire, EVAP system issue, emissions fault, catalytic converter concern, or fuel system problem. A proper diagnostic inspection is the best way to determine the exact cause.

Can I keep driving with the check engine light on?

If the light is steady, the vehicle may still be drivable for a short time, but it should be checked as soon as possible. If the check engine light is flashing, that usually points to a more serious issue such as an active misfire, and the vehicle should be inspected right away.

How do you diagnose a check engine light issue?

We start by retrieving trouble codes and reviewing system data from the vehicle’s computer. From there, additional testing may be needed depending on the code, symptoms, and vehicle condition. That can include inspections, sensor testing, fuel or ignition system checks, emissions system testing, and other diagnostic steps to confirm the actual cause.

Can a loose gas cap cause the check engine light to come on?

Yes. In some cases, a loose or faulty gas cap can trigger the check engine light because it can affect the EVAP system. That said, many other problems can also cause the light to come on, so it is still important to have the system checked if the light stays on.

What is the difference between a code scan and a full diagnosis?

A code scan shows what fault codes the vehicle has stored, but it does not always confirm which part has failed or what repair is actually needed. A full diagnosis involves interpreting the codes, reviewing symptoms and system data, and performing additional testing when necessary.

Check Engine Light Service Near Me

Looking for check engine light diagnostics in Rochester or Winona, MN? Joe's Auto & Tire provides professional engine diagnostics, code scanning, and check engine light diagnosis to help identify the issue and get you back on the road with confidence. If your check engine light is on, schedule service with Joe's Auto & Tire today.

Expert Check Engine Light Service from Joe's Auto & Tire